DHAKA – At least 16 Bangladeshi nationals have been killed in a devastating fire in Saudi Arabia, a ministry notification said in Dhaka on Monday.

According to the notification issued by the country's Expatriates' Welfare and Overseas Employment Ministry, the fire broke out at a sofa factory in Riyadh, the capital of Saudi Arabia, on Sunday, killing 16 people on the spot.

The notification quoted witnesses as saying all the victims were from Bangladesh.

Bangladesh's Ministry of Foreign Affairs said Bangladesh embassy officials in Riyadh are working in close coordination with relevant Saudi authorities to identify the deceased and complete necessary formalities concerning the bodies.

Bangladeshi Prime Minister Tarique Rahman on Monday expressed deep grief over the tragic death of the Bangladeshi nationals.
